Street smarts: Santa Barbara company donates equipment

By   /  Tuesday, December 26th, 2023  /  Columns, Latest news, Nonprofits, Philanthropy, Subscriber content, Tri-County Economy  /  Comments Off on Street smarts: Santa Barbara company donates equipment

Santa Barbara-based MOS Equipment held a special event on Dec. 21 dedicated to enhancing the capabilities of local law enforcement agencies in digital forensics. The company donated its Mission Darkness faraday bags and analysis enclosures to the agencies, with each kit valued at approximately $11,000.
